A Moment In Time - a Postcard Themed Concert

A Moment In Time - a Postcard Themed Concert


In this concert, Napier’s premier choir, Octavius, will bring a program of songs which – like postcards sent from holiday journeys – capture a moment in time. And a very special choir will also perform as guest artists in the concert.

Octavius will sing some familiar songs in new arrangements, beginning with childhood treasures like The Owl and the Pussycat, Sing a Song of Sixpence and Monday’s Child, a set of five nursery rhymes.

Traditional songs Drink to me Only and the familiar Londonderry Air and romantic airs Red, Red, Rose and Remember will remind us of cards and letters written with love, and beautiful compositions by American Eric Whitacre, and medleys of songs by Richard Rogers and Andrew Lloyd-Webber will give snapshots of the work of these prolific composers.

The special guest for this concert is Ad Lucem – from Napier Girls High School. The choir is directed by Chris Atkinson, Head of Music at the school, and long-time member of Octavius. Ad Lucem recently sang in the New Zealand Choral Federation East Coast festival for secondary school choirs and is one of just 24 choirs chosen to sing in the national Finale festival in Christchurch.
